Problems solved by technology

[0003] Due to material problems, some materials need to be connected by welding. When welding the inside or outside of some cylinders, the welded joints are usually horizontal. Traditionally, for the welding of cylinders, because the objects are not It is convenient to move, and it is necessary to manually hold the welding tool to weld around the object. Manually holding the welding tool around the object is prone to deviation, and when welding inside the cylinder, it is usually necessary to manually enter the cylinder. If the cylinder The inside is narrow and inconvenient for people to carry out welding. At this time, welding is inconvenient and unreliable. Therefore, in order to solve these problems, it is necessary to design a device that is convenient for assisting cylinder welding.

Abstract

The invention discloses an auxiliary welding device for cylindrical part welding. The device comprises a bearing base; an auxiliary welding mechanism is arranged on the lower surface of the bearing base; and a handheld mechanism is arranged on the upper surface of the bearing base. The auxiliary welding device for cylindrical part welding has the beneficial effects of more convenience to use, convenience for extrusion adjustment according to different depths, convenience to annular welding of outer peripheries and internals, uniform welding and excellent auxiliary welding.
